Qualcomm Unveils Snapdragon X2 Elite with Cellular-Based Laptop Management
Qualcomm has introduced its Snapdragon X2 Elite series, featuring a revolutionary capability called Guardian. This technology enables enterprise IT teams to manage laptops via cellular networks, even when devices are powered off. The announcement was made during Qualcomm’s annual Snapdragon Summit in Maui, signaling the company's ambitious expansion beyond its mobile phone stronghold.
Guardian leverages Qualcomm’s modem technology to provide remote IT access and management, targeting enterprises with large device fleets. The feature offers enhanced security and control, addressing risks associated with device loss or unauthorized access. "Enterprise management is evolving, and we want to ensure companies have the tools they need to control and protect their devices seamlessly," Qualcomm stated.
The new chips also boast an Oryon CPU, advanced Adreno GPU, and 80 TOPS AI processing power. Qualcomm aims to build a cohesive AI-powered ecosystem across devices, further solidifying its position in the personal computer market.
